Output 77c3db1cab1ddfdf7bed4149ce3f3e6987df23c7a6a193f42b1a332b9e3e3941:18

value
40893
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37bc6f166be0c0ed0f77085312fcbd29eef63ee2 OP_EQUALVERIFY OP_CHECKSIG
address
165huAs72zMQDFqXRBeA6bTMRWSEfHh8z6
transaction
77c3db1cab1ddfdf7bed4149ce3f3e6987df23c7a6a193f42b1a332b9e3e3941
confirmations
59705
spent
true